2017-08-24 5 views
0

J'ai essayé de faire fonctionner Django complètement mais j'ai des problèmes avec ma page d'administration. Ce n'est qu'une vue vide; pas de login, aucun titre, aucune erreur ... Après la mise en place, j'ai couru:Django Admin Page: Blank View

python manage.py makemigrations 
python manage.py migrate 

Voici settings.py:

INSTALLED_APPS = [ 
'django.contrib.admin', 
'django.contrib.auth', 
'django.contrib.contenttypes', 
'django.contrib.sessions', 
'django.contrib.messages', 
'django.contrib.staticfiles', 
'books.apps.BooksConfig', 
] 

Voici urls.py:

from django.conf.urls import url, include 
from django.contrib import admin 
admin.autodiscover() 

from books.views import hello, my_homepage_view, current_datetime, hours_ahead 

urlpatterns = [ 
url(r'^admin/', admin.site.urls), 
url(r'^hello/$', hello), 
# url(r'^$', my_homepage_view), 
url(r'^time/$', current_datetime), 
url(r'^time/plus/(\d{1,2})/$', hours_ahead) 
] 

Comme je l'ai dit, il n'y a pas de page d'erreur 404 ou d'un type quelconque lorsque localhost: 8000/admin/est accédé, il s'agit simplement d'une page vierge blanche.

Toute aide serait appréciée!

+0

L'erreur apparaîtrait dans votre traceback. Vous pouvez le poster ici. – 0decimal0

+0

Les autres pages fonctionnent-elles correctement? –

+0

try manage.py collectstatic –

Répondre

0

La réponse a été commentée par quelques personnes dans les commentaires ci-dessus.

Mon problème a été résolu en exécutant: vous

python manage.py collectstatic 

Merci à tous pour votre aide!